In this monumental works of the great shaikh Ibn Rajab Al Hanbali, the author provides essentaildeatil in discussing key points dealing with differences that arise between the Prople of Sunnah, and the manners and etiquette one should acquire when differing occurs.

He beautifully illustrates the difference betweeen advising that is encouraged, and shaming that is not permitted.

The difference between sincere advising and shaming Ibn Rajab al-Haafidh Ibn Rajab al-Hanbali, in his monograph al-Farq bain al-Naseehah w?al-Ta?eer.  One of the Companions said to his brother, ”Do not advise me until you can say something to my face which I dislike.”

And they disliked to command good and forbid evil in this way i.e. with shaming and re-probation, and they loved to be discrete about what went on between the enjoiner of good and the one being enjoined, for verily this is one of the signs of sincere advising.

For it is not the purpose of the sincere adviser to broadcast the short-coming of the one whom he is advising, and verily his purpose is only to remove the corruption which has occurred in him.

As for broadcasting and manifesting the short-coming, then this is part of what  Allah and His Messenger have forbidden.
